213 terrorists neutralised, 283 arrested in one week by troops – DHQ

Published

on

The Defence Headquarters, on Thursday, said troops have neutralised no fewer than 213 terrorists and arrested 283 others in different theatres of operation across the country in the last one week.

The Director, Defence Media Operations, Maj.-Gen. Edward Buba, disclosed this while giving an update on the operations of the armed forces in Abuja.

According to Buba, the troops within the period also apprehended 67 perpetrators of oil theft and rescued 26 kidnapped hostages.

He said that they also recovered 189 assorted weapons and 4,003 assorted ammunition, comprising 111 AK47 rifles, a G3 rifle, 31 locally fabricated guns, five pump action guns, automatic pump action guns, 26 Dane guns, among others.

Buba said that other weapons recovered included 2,766 rounds of 7.62mm special ammo, 982 rounds of 7.62mm NATO, 240 live cartridges, 2 shortgun cartridges, 13 rounds of 9mm ammo, and 36 empty cases of 7.62mm ammo.

Other items, according to the defencespokesman, are 38 magazines, three G3 magazines, eight vehicles, 44 motorcycles, 19 mobile phones, four bicycles, a rifle butt, a rifle stock, and the sum of N628,000, amongst other items.

In the North East, Buba said the troops of Operation Hadin Kai eliminated 70 terrorists and arrested 23 BH/ISWAP terrorists, as well as recovered one G3 rifle, 50 AK47 rifles, 1,012 rounds of 7.62mm special ammo, 243 rounds of 7.62mm NATO, 13 motorcycles, 10 bicycles, amongst others.

According to him, a total of 472 ISWAP/JAS terrorist fighters and their families, comprising 26 adult males, 146 adult females, and 300 children, surrendered to troops within the theatre of operations.

The air component, Buba further stated, conducted air neutralisation of several ISWAP/JAS terrorists and destroyed their logistics within the Southern Tumbuns.

In the North Central, Buba said the troops of Operations Safe Haven and Whirl Stroke neutralised nine insurgents and arrested 18 violent extremists within the week, adding that the troops also recovered several arms, ammunition, and other items.

In the North West, he said the troops of Operation Hadarin Daji neutralised 26 terrorists and rescued 15 kidnapped hostages during the week.

He said the air component had, on March 5, knocked out terrorists’ commanders and their foot soldiers hibernating in Southern Tsaskiya, Safana Local Government Area of Katsina State.

Battle Damage Assessment revealed that several terrorists were neutralised and their structures destroyed, he said.

“Similarly, on March 6, following credible intelligence and confirmatory ISR, the air component in multiple passes conducted air interdiction at terrorists’ commanders Alhaji Nashama’s and Jammo Smally’s enclaves in Birnin Magaji and Maradun Local Government Areas of Zamfara.

“The locations were thoroughly scanned and observed to be active with terrorists’ activities and attacked with rockets and cannons.

“Battle Damage Assessment revealed that several terrorists were neutralised and their structures destroyed,” Buba said.

He added that troops of Operation Whirl Punch neutralised 17 insurgents, arrested 42 violent extremists/terrorists and rescued nine kidnapped hostages.

He said the Air component also conducted air interdiction at terrorists’ commander Alhaji Labi’s enclave in Gaude Forest, Kaduna State, following a confirmatory ISR on the resurgence of terrorists at the location.

He said the crew acquired and attacked the location with stores on board, killing several terrorists and destroying their logistics.

In the South-South, Buba disclosed that the troops of Operation Delta Safe, discovered and destroyed 45 illegal refining sites with 150 dugout pits, 30 boats, 73 storage tanks, 209 drums, and 15 vehicles.

Other items recovered, according to him, include 105 cooking ovens, three pumping machines, two outboard engines, one tricycle, and four motorcycles.

He added that the troops recovered 1.2 million litres of stolen crude oil, 313,780 litres of illegally refined AGO, and 13,000 litres of PMS during the week.

Also in the South East, Buba said the troops of Operation UDO KA neutralised 26 terrorists and recovered three G3 rifles, 12 AK47 rifles, one fabricated gun, two pump action guns, automatic pump action guns, RPG bombs, and 269 rounds of 7.62mm special ammo.

Other items recovered are 216 rounds of 7.62mm NATO, 172 live cartridges, eight IEDs (OGBUNIGWE), four AK47 magazines, three G3 magazines, and three motorcycles, among others.

“All recovered items, arrested suspects, and rescued hostages were handed over to the relevant authority for further action,” he said.
